Frequently Asked Questions

How does the DSQC 223 interface with third-party PLCs and control systems?
The module provides standard 24VDC digital I/O signals that connect to virtually any industrial PLC or control system through discrete wiring or terminal blocks. Signal isolation and voltage compatibility should be verified during system design.

What I/O point capacity does this module configuration support?
The YB560103-BD/3 variant provides a specific channel count optimized for typical robotic cell applications. Exact specifications are available in the technical datasheet. For applications requiring higher I/O density, multiple modules can be installed in the same IRC5 controller.

Can this module operate in temperature-extreme manufacturing environments?
The DSQC 223 is rated for standard industrial temperature ranges (0-55°C ambient). For foundry, cold storage, or other extreme-temperature applications, consult our team regarding environmental enclosure solutions or temperature-hardened variants.

Is firmware updating required when installing this I/O module?
Most IRC5 controllers automatically recognize the DSQC 223 module upon installation. Firmware updates may be recommended for older controller versions to access enhanced diagnostic features. Our technical team provides update assistance if required.

What diagnostic capabilities help troubleshoot I/O communication issues?
Onboard LED indicators provide real-time status feedback, while RobotStudio software offers detailed I/O monitoring, signal tracing, and historical logging to identify intermittent connection problems or configuration errors.

Does the module support hot-swapping during controller operation?
For safety and data integrity reasons, I/O module installation or removal should only be performed with the IRC5 controller powered down. Consult ABB service documentation for proper installation procedures.
